USD$295 For An Estate Sim – This Weekend Only

Linden Lab have engaged in a weekend sale whereby you can pick up a shiny new estate region for a record low price of just USD$295.00 (excluding VAT). The USD$295.00 fee will be due upon delivery, which pays tier for the first month, this is how private region tier works, you pay tier in advance. The fee for the first month is usually included in the setup fee, which runs at USD$1,000 (excluding VAT) so you can make a saving of around USD$705.00 on this deal.

Homesteads are also available on this deal, although you need to own a full region to purchase a homestead, the fee is usually USD$375.00 (excluding VAT), with this deal it will be USD$125.00 (excluding VAT). Personally I don’t feel Homesteads offer good value at that price, but for those who want to add a Homestead to their portfolio, this is a good time to do that, I don’t see many Homesteads being sold second hand. the best use for second hand Homesteads is, I  imagine, combining three and turning them into a full region.

For those whom were considering a private region but were put off by the whopping setup fee, this is a great deal, although it should be noted that there is a second hand sim market in Second Life, one which Linden Lab support very well and have over the years improved greatly to make much more secure, Linden Lab charge a transfer fee of USD$100.00 in these cases, so they make money on the deal but they also help facilitate it too. Inworld groups such as For Sale By Owner are quite active in this market, the problem is the transfer time eats into the value of the sale price as the next tier date moves closer. Having said that, sims can be purchased there for a lot less than USD$1,000 and even a lot less than USD$705.oo, so there is better value to be had for those who seek it.

However, in terms of this weekend’s sale, I have never seen a better deal than this, if you’re fortunate enough to want a sim this weekend, this is a wonderful deal.

The problem with deals like this weekend’s sale is that it’s going to rub some people up the wrong way, someone will be trying to sell a sim this weekend, someone else will have just purchased one, in Linden Lab’s defence, the deal is for this weekend only, so it’s a minor inconvenience to the second hand sim sales market and a sign that Linden Lab are a getting a bit more creative in thinking up ways of trying to entice new business, which is a welcome development.

I would like to see Linden Lab getting more creative on tier, but let’s give them some time on that. We don’t see stats on the amount of Islands sold by Linden Lab and I can’t ever recall seeing such stats, although Tyche Shepherd has been tracking grid growth and shrinkage since at least March 2008, which gives us a rough idea of additions and reductions, but doesn’t really indicate how many sims are purchased from Linden Lab as opposed to the second hand market, it’s hard to even try and guess how buoyant the market is for Linden Lab. The basic details:

  • Orders need to be received by Linden Lab between 12:01am (pacific) 21/10/11 and 11:59pm 23/10/11 (pacific).
  • First month’s tier is due when the region is delivered (VAT will be added where applicable).
  • You must have valid billing payment on file when placing the order.
  • To purchase a Homestead in this deal, you must already own a full sim… although I don’t know if you can buy one of each in this deal as a new customer.

I’m not sure how long delivery takes these days, the blurb on the sale suggests twenty four hours, in which case you’d be billed within twenty four hours of placing the order. As I said at the start, if you were considering a sim but were put off by the whopping fee, now is a good time to dip your toes into the water, but make sure you go in with your eyes wide open regarding monthly tier fees, that’s the real pain barrier.
